Read the Odyssey as Homer composed it: in Ancient Greek, line by line, with the English at your side. This is a guided edition of the complete poem. All twenty-four books, nothing cut. Tap any line for a clear translation and a word-by-word gloss; tap any word for its form and its job in the line. The grammar is taught from the poem itself, not from a textbook. Every line is read aloud. Follow the voice word by word, or let the whole book play while you listen. When you are ready, say a line back and your reading is scored on your device, and nothing you say leaves it. The metre is here too. Scan a line into its six feet, see the dactyls and spondees, and hear where the line breathes. You don't need any Greek to begin. A guided course takes you from the alphabet to reading Homer on your own, with a reader's grammar written for this book and quiet daily review of the words you save. - The complete Odyssey in Ancient Greek, every line beside a clear English translation - Every word explained: form, meaning, and role in the line - The whole poem read aloud, with word-by-word follow-along and continuous playback - Pronunciation practice scored on your device; your voice is never stored or sent - Homeric hexameter scansion, with the feet and the caesura marked - A course from the Greek alphabet to Homer, a reader's grammar, and spaced review - Notes on grammar, vocabulary, mythology, and culture, anchored to the line - A Line-of-the-Day widget for your home screen - Your progress stays on your device, with private iCloud sync across your devices
